A memorable recipe from one of my ‘forgotten’ cookbooks. It’s a good way to use up leftover mashed potatoes from Christmas dinner, and it’s quick and easy if you’re too partied out to make a “real meal”.
Bubble and Squeak
- 3-4 cups mashed potato
- 2-3 cups shredded spinach or other greens
- 1 egg, beaten
- 1 cup grated cheddar cheese
- pinch of freshly grated nutmeg
- sea salt and pepper to taste
- flour, for coating
- coconut oil, for frying
Mix first six ingredients and shape into eight patties. Chill 1 hour until firm.
Coat patties in flour. Heat oil in skillet over medium-high heat. Fry patties for 3 minutes on each side until crisp and golden. Drain on a plate lined with paper towels. Serve hot and crisp.
